此类问题中心思想:

  1. 先一起走
  2. 走一段路程 s 之后,任选一辆车,把剩余的油全分给其余的车,加满
  3. 重复步骤二,直到最后一辆车没油

s的取值:
s并不是随便定的,而是要符合一个条件:走完s之后,剩下的油要把其余的车全加满,并且不能有多余的。

这个问题详细步骤:
假设每辆车的汽油的容量是12L

  1. 出发:四辆车的容量为:12L(0)、12L(0)、12L(0)、12L(0)
  2. 将12L分为4份,每份为3L,其中一份自己用,前进一份油(3L)的路程
  3. 四辆车的容量为:9L(1/4)、9L(1/4)、9L(1/4)、9L(1/4)
  4. 这时候,其中一辆车将剩下的3份分给其他车
  5. 四辆车的容量为:0L(1/4)、12L(1/4)、12L(1/4)、12L(1/4)
  6. 将12L分为3份,每份为4L,其中一份自己用,前进一份油(4L)的路程
  7. 四辆车的容量为:0L(1/4)、8L(1/4+1/3)、8L(1/4+1/3)、8L(1/4+1/3)
  8. 这时候,其中一辆车将剩下的2份分给其他车
  9. 四辆车的容量为:0L(1/4)、0L(1/4+1/3)、12L(1/4+1/3)、12L(1/4+1/3)
  10. 将12L分为2份,每份为6L,其中一份自己用,前进一份油(6L)的路程
  11. 四辆车的容量为:0L(1/4)、0L(1/4+1/3)、6L(1/4+1/3+1/2)、6L(1/4+1/3+1/2)
  12. 这时候,其中一辆车将剩下的1份分给其他车
  13. 四辆车的容量为:0L(1/4)、0L(1/4+1/3)、0L(1/4+1/3+1/2)、12L(1/4+1/3+1/2)
  14. 最后一辆车将油用完,前进12L的路程
  15. 四辆车的容量为:0L(1/4)、0L(1/4+1/3)、0L(1/4+1/3+1/2)、0L(1/4+1/3+1/2+1)

综上:本题答案为(1/4+1/3+1/2+1)公里

通解:
ans=(1/1+1/2+…+1/n)*x
注:n 辆车加满油可以走 x 公里

四辆小车,每辆车加满油可以走一公里,问怎么能让一辆小车走最远相关推荐

  1. 动态规划旅游问题:汽车加满油可以跑n千米,中途有若干个加油站,请用动态规划的方式求解中途加油次数最少的方案。

    算法课的课堂测试,问题大概就是这些描述. 动态规划旅游问题: 汽车加满油可以跑n千米,中途有若干个加油站,请用动态规划的方式求解中途加油次数最少的方案. 我的代码: #include<iostr ...

  2. 1架飞机,加满油可以跑1的距离,问N架飞机最多能跑多远

    问题:1架飞机,加满油可以跑1的距离,问N架飞机最多能跑多远,要确保除了最远的飞机外,其他飞机都能安全返航? 昨天同学出了这个问题,晚上仔细想了想这个问题还挺有趣的. 首先题目的意思允许我们在不同的飞 ...

  3. 第十四届全国大学生智能车竞赛竞赛技术报告下载链接

    第十四届智能车竞赛技术报告下载链接 01 下载报告   今天上午,看到有同学询问关于十四届智能车竞赛技术报告下载的询问. 实际上,之前第十四届的技术报告在百度上有, 只是没有能够提供下载链接. 由于第 ...

  4. 树莓派小车实验——谢谢车宝还挺乖巧

    树莓派小车实验 课程简介 这是我们大四上开设的一门实践课程,最基本的实现目标是实现简单的小车循迹,有点像上学期计控实验但换了个环境且不用简单的传感器实现. 感觉逻辑都差不多哈,检测到该拐了就拐就好.不 ...

  5. 问题是:有一只奶牛,出生后第四年成熟,成熟后每年生一只奶牛,问20年后有多少只奶牛?

    今晚逛CSDN的问答区的时候看到一个很有趣的问题.问题是:有一只奶牛,出生后第四年成熟,成熟后每年生一只奶牛,问20年后有多少只奶牛? 不考虑生老病死,不考虑生公牛. 附上源码: nainius = ...

  6. 一光四电单模双纤以太网交换机,SC接口,25公里,DC12~58V。保证可与工业级光纤收发器配套使用

    工业级接入交换机:一光四电单模双纤以太网交换机,SC接口,25公里,DC12-58V.保证可与工业级光纤收发器配套使用,带配套工业电源.型号:HY5700-5514G-SC25:品牌:汉源高科 工业级 ...

  7. 开源免费代码_02_单摇杆远程遥控小车,基于Arduino的ESP-NOW,ESP32发送指令、ESP32接收指令,实现小车毫秒级完美控制_公羽兴

    发文希望能够帮忙物联网爱好者少走弯路,少被割韭菜.如果觉得此文对您有帮助的话帮忙点个赞,感谢!!! 哔哩哔哩网址:开源免费代码_02_单摇杆远程遥控小车,基于Arduino的ESP-NOW,ESP32 ...

  8. 未来,你会买一辆百度造的车吗?

    即便是造车,科技公司们也带着自己的风格来势汹汹. 古早互联网三巨头 BAT,两家已经官宣造车了,百度看起来是决心更大的那一家. 1 月 11 日,百度宣布正式组建一家智能汽车公司,以整车制造商的身份进 ...

  9. html中怎么远程控制小车,利用ESP8266远程控制小车 求大佬帮忙加段程序

    求大佬帮忙加段程序,利用ESP8266远程控制小车,ESP8266做为热点,手机连接ESP8266的热点,然后用手机TCP进行远程连接.现在程序可以做到发送我要的数据,我现在要加段程序,使得我在手机上 ...

最新文章

  1. Windows不能在本地计算机启动MongoDB,错误代码 100
  2. Linux echo 显示内容颜色
  3. python的模块和类_Python模块和类.md
  4. 平流式初沉池贮砂斗计算_除磷药剂如何投加效果最好?投加量如何计算?
  5. 文本分类中的特征词选择算法系列科普(前言AND 一)
  6. Ubuntu 安装中文
  7. 【C++ Primer | 08】课后习题答案
  8. 小学三年级计算机室使用计划,小学计算机室工作计划
  9. 计算机网络ppt_大学四年,我这样学操作系统和计算机网络,毕业后成为了别人眼中的大神(附书籍推荐)
  10. 测试人员,到底要如何才能胜任软件测试工作?
  11. linux 5.4 安装php
  12. linux下输入法安装设置及中文字体安装
  13. 阅读go语言程序设计
  14. ios适配iPhone和iPad
  15. Dubbo系列之Provider Service注册和暴露(三)
  16. 如何在ex表格导入php_怎么使用php把表格中的数据导入到excel中,php如何快速导入excel表格数据...
  17. habor镜像仓库部署
  18. 已有一个排好序的数组,今输入一个数,要求按原来排序的规律将它插入数组中
  19. 设置WINRE的硬盘启动
  20. 用keras tuner 来优化tensorflw超参数

热门文章

  1. 安装应用需要打开未知来源权限_OPPO手机未知来源权限在哪 OPPO手机未知来源权限设置方法...
  2. 利用requests模块爬取任意城市肯德基门店地址
  3. 音乐学院计算机考试内容,全国艺术院校(音乐类)专业设置及考试内容(8)
  4. linux中安装mysql
  5. 乔布斯现身布道iPad 2 中国渠道商降价清库存
  6. 苹果变了:Mac 用自研芯片、iPhone 替代车钥匙
  7. 开源中国 开源世界2019_5个2019年开源决议
  8. Java工程师必备书单
  9. 怎样实现ZBrush中Magnify膨胀笔刷的应用
  10. [xia谈]做一个爱家的程序员